Merge pull request #5750 from rycee/issue/5741

Wrap 'tig' command to add with git to PATH.
This commit is contained in:
lethalman 2015-01-28 14:52:45 +01:00
commit 2140080b08
2 changed files with 8 additions and 5 deletions

View file

@ -68,9 +68,7 @@ rec {
inherit stdenv fetchurl;
};
tig = import ./tig {
inherit stdenv fetchurl ncurses asciidoc xmlto docbook_xsl docbook_xml_dtd_45 readline;
};
tig = callPackage ./tig { };
hub = import ./hub {
inherit go;

View file

@ -1,5 +1,5 @@
{ stdenv, fetchurl, ncurses, asciidoc, xmlto, docbook_xsl, docbook_xml_dtd_45
, readline
, readline, makeWrapper, git
}:
stdenv.mkDerivation rec {
@ -11,17 +11,22 @@ stdenv.mkDerivation rec {
};
buildInputs = [ ncurses asciidoc xmlto docbook_xsl readline ];
buildInputs = [ ncurses asciidoc xmlto docbook_xsl readline git makeWrapper ];
preConfigure = ''
export XML_CATALOG_FILES='${docbook_xsl}/xml/xsl/docbook/catalog.xml ${docbook_xml_dtd_45}/xml/dtd/docbook/catalog.xml'
'';
enableParallelBuilding = true;
installPhase = ''
make install
make install-doc
mkdir -p $out/etc/bash_completion.d/
cp contrib/tig-completion.bash $out/etc/bash_completion.d/
wrapProgram $out/bin/tig \
--prefix PATH ':' "${git}/bin"
'';
meta = with stdenv.lib; {